A 39-year-old female asked:
can serotonin syndrome cause brain damage/dementia/heart damage? took high dose adhd meds and effexor (venlafaxine).
1 doctor answer • 3 doctors weighed in

Dr. Jose luis Hernandez answered
Internal Medicine 12 years experience
Unlikely: Serotonin Syndrome may cause fevers and seizures but unlikely dementia or heart failure.
Speak with your doctor if you are concern of the dosage and quantity of your medications
